ping命令詳解

2022-07-26 12:12:09 字數 1628 閱讀 6017

ping是windows、unix和linux系統下的乙個命令。ping也屬於乙個通訊協議,是tcp/ip協議的一部分。利用「ping」命令可以檢查網路是否連通,可以很好地幫助我們分析和判定網路故障。

c:\users\panda.li>ping /?

用法:ping [-t] [-a] [-n count] [-l size] [-f] [-i ttl] [-v tos] [-r count] [-s count] [[-j host-list] | [-k host-list]] [-w timeout] [-r] [-s srcaddr] [-4] [-6] target_name

選項:-t

-t ping 指定的主機,直到停止;若要檢視統計資訊並繼續操作 - 請鍵入 control-break;若要停止 - 請鍵入 control-c   

-a-a 將位址解析成主機名

-n count    

要傳送的回顯請求數

-l size

傳送緩衝區大小

-f 在資料報中設定「不分段」標誌(僅適用於 ipv4)

-i ttl

生存時間

-v tos

服務型別(僅適用於 ipv4。該設定已不贊成使用,且對 ip 標頭中的服務字段型別沒有任何影響)              

-r count 

記錄計數躍點的路由(僅適用於 ipv4)

-s count 

計數躍點的時間戳(僅適用於 ipv4)

-j host-list 

與主機列表一起的鬆散源路由(僅適用於 ipv4)

-k host-list 

與主機列表一起的嚴格源路由(僅適用於 ipv4)

-w timeout

等待每次回覆的超時時間(毫秒)

-r     

同樣使用路由標頭測試反向路由(僅適用於 ipv6)

-s srcaddr 

要使用的源位址

-4-強制使用 ipv4

-6 強制使用 ipv6

1、ping -t 目標主機ip位址

機房的環境有多噪音大家都明白,還有大家也知道在機房呆的時間不宜過長。所以一般我們都有自己的辦公室,然後都能遠端到伺服器,伺服器重啟時間一般都要10分鐘甚至更久,這個時候一般我都是開著dos視窗,打上一行命令"ping -t 伺服器ip位址",然後看著一行「來自 回覆: 無法訪問目標主機。」直到ping通說明伺服器重啟成功,無需再進機房

此時終止ping命令方法:ctrl+c或者直接關閉視窗

2、ping -a 目標主機ip位址

可以返回主機名。有些單位沒有做電腦資產登記表,知道ip位址不一定知道此時的電腦處在何處。可以通過這個命令檢視到主機名,從而快速找到機主

3、ping -n 目標主機ip位址

有些時候只是測試連通性,ping一兩次就夠了。剩下的兩次ping會提高工作效率。ping -n 2 192.168.2.1

4、ping -l 目標主機ip位址

在預設的情況下windows的ping傳送的資料報大小為32byte,也可以自己定義大小,這個自定義功能有時候可以強大到使得目標主機宕機

ping 命令詳解

ping命令詳解 系統內建的 網路測試工具ping1 ping命令的語法格式ping命令看似小小的乙個工具,但它帶有許多引數,要完全掌握它的使用方法還真不容易,要達到熟練使用則更是難下加難,但不管怎樣我們還得來看看它的真面目,首先我們還是從最基本的命令格式入手吧!ping命令的完整格式如下 ping...

ping命令詳解

ping 它是用來檢查網路是否通暢或者網路連線速度的命令。作為乙個生活在網路上的管理員或者黑客來說,ping命令是第乙個必須掌握的dos命令,它所利用的原理是這樣的 網路上的機器都有唯一確定的ip位址,我們給目標ip位址傳送乙個資料報,對方就要返回乙個同樣大小的資料報,根據返回的資料報我們可以確定目...

Ping命令詳解

引言 我們每天都在使用ping命令,但是我們可能不太清楚ping的工作原理,對執行結果中的很多細節也不是很清楚。查詢了一下資料,現在和大家分享一下ping的執行原理和相關細節。a.ping命令的工作原理 ping命令主要用於測試本地主機與遠端主機之間的連通性。ping命令會向遠端主機傳送icmp回應...